Sat 898430133049453

decimal
179686.133049453
degree
0°179686′262″133049453‴
percentile
42.78238733512983%
name
hmgwiuapqgy
cycle
0
epoch
0
period
89
block
179686
offset
133049453
timestamp
rarity
common